Protein YIPF5 je protein koji je kod ljudi kodiran genom YIPF5.[5][6][7]

Aminokiselinska sekvenca uredi

Dužina polipeptidnog lanca je 257 aminokiselina, a molekulska težina 27.989 Da.[8]
